The size of the space is a major factor. Electric fireplaces come in various sizes, depending on the space available. For instance, smaller spaces might work best with a flat wall-mount unit, while larger homes or apartment units could be more fitted to a mantel-style electrical fireplace.

The next important factor is the type of flame effect you like. Many electric fireplaces offer different flame and colour settings that you can adjust to your liking. Certain models employ mirrors to create exciting and unique flame movements. Other aspects to consider include whether the fireplace is equipped with a remote control and what the maximum wattage. The greater the wattage of the fireplace is, the more heat it produces.

Certain models require a wire connection to your home's electric system, while others can be plugged directly into an outlet. If you opt for the latter option, make certain whether there is an available outlet in the area in which you're planning to install the fireplace. It's also a good idea to make sure that the outlet is on a separate circuit that is not shared with other appliances or fixtures.

When it comes to determining the amount of heat that an electric fireplace produces the BTU rating should be considered. This information is usually found in the description of the product or on a label. BTUs are used as a measure of the amount of heat generated by an appliance. A high BTU rating indicates that the electric fire can warm the entire area.

Another crucial aspect to consider is how the electric fireplace will be positioned in the room. It could be built into an existing cabinet, wall-mounted, or affixed to a piece of furniture, such as a TV stand or media console. The wall's thickness can play a role here too because some walls may not be able to accommodate a fireplace that is deep without being reworked or extended.

It is essential to use a hammer drill with a masonry drill when drilling through brick, concrete block or stone walls. These kinds of drills are specifically designed to be used on these types of materials, so they will provide an even more precise result than a standard drill. Wear a dust mask when drilling into these types walls as they can produce an enormous amount of dust.
